Transaction 1973751b4a0a2a79d314eb6ecc4c160b7df3eb3c8a0704cbbc2ccd85b2bae0cd

block
7b54867cc5f45890a03a9d97ad75f5c2de380574fcc336dd2da93441cb379059

1 Input

600 Outputs